Quick Summary
The U.S. Army Corps of Engineers (USACE) Omaha District plans to issue a Request for Quote (RFQ) for Garrison Spillway Chute Subdrain Inspections at Garrison Dam, ND. This pre-solicitation notice indicates the requirement for cleanout, camera inspection, and rehabilitation of spillway drainage systems. This opportunity is a Total Small Business Set-Aside. The RFQ is anticipated to be issued on or about April 22, 2026, with proposals due on or about May 19, 2026.
Scope of Work
This project involves a comprehensive cleanout and camera inspection of the Garrison Dam spillway subdrains, adjacent box drains, spillway crest relief wells, and powerhouse under seepage drains. Additionally, sounding and rehabilitation of the crest relief wells are required. The primary objective is to assess the condition of these critical features and perform necessary rehabilitation to ensure continued project performance and safety.
Contract & Timeline
- Opportunity Type: Pre-Solicitation (RFQ anticipated)
- Set-Aside: Total Small Business Set-Aside (FAR 19.5)
- NAICS Code: 541990, All Other Professional, Scientific, and Technical Services (Size Standard: $20M)
- Anticipated RFQ Issue Date: On or about April 22, 2026
- Anticipated Proposal Due Date: On or about May 19, 2026
- Period of Performance: June 1, 2026 – November 27, 2026
- Place of Performance: Garrison Dam, Riverdale, McLean County, North Dakota
- Contracting Office: USACE Omaha District
